Key Ideas: Types of therapy and how they treat psychological disorders. Humanistic, Client-Centered, Gestalt, Behavioral, Cognitive-Behavioral Therapy (CBT), Rational-Emotive Therapy, Cognitive Therapy, Community Psychology, Biological Therapy. Distinguish between psychotherapy and psychoanalysis. Distinguish psychiatrists from psychologists from psychoanalysts. Understand various specific treatments such as behavior modification, systematic desensitization, flooding, ECT, psychopharmacological drugs such as neuroleptics, antidepressants and anxiolitics. Understand aspects of psychotherapy such as empathy and congruence.
